NEWS. TTE participates in the "Computer simulation of structures and solids in industrial practices - Nonlinearities" seminar developed by SIM & TEC S.A. - 06/28/2010
Professionals of the TTE Engineering and R+D Management Departments have attended the "Computer simulation of structures and solids in industrial practices - Nonlinearities" seminar conducted by SIM&TEC S.A. from June 28 to July 1, and taught by Ph.D. Eduardo N. Dvorkin, Ph.D. Eng. Rita G. Toscano and Ph.D. Eng. Marcela B. Goldschmit.

Today, computer simulation of structures and solids in general constitutes an essential tool for industrial applications, whether for the development of new processes and products, or the enhancement of existing ones. Normally, simulations include different types of nonlinearities, which must be considered in order for the results to adequately reflect the physics of the technological issue under study.

Through this training, TTE aims at strengthening the skills of its professionals and provide them with tools to properly choose simulation options, understand how calculation algorithms work to solve possible convergence problems and analyze the quality of results and the available alternatives for improvement, thus enhancing the models that may be used as actual technological development tools.
